Frequently asked questions

What is Rudd Realty: 250 EAST 40 ST's energy grade?

Rudd Realty: 250 EAST 40 ST scores 79 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band B (Above median (70–84)) — in its 2024 New York City dis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.

How much energy does Rudd Realty: 250 EAST 40 ST use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 37.6 kBtu/ft² (66.6 kBtu/ft² source) across 510,111 sq ft, including 2,009,217 kWh of electricity and 3,793 therms of natural gas.

What are Rudd Realty: 250 EAST 40 ST's carbon emissions?

Rudd Realty: 250 EAST 40 ST reported 1,602 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ions (3.1 kgCO₂e/ft²) for 2024. Under Local Law 97, buildings over 25,000 sq ft face carbon caps with fines of $268 per metric ton of CO₂e over the limit, phasing in from 2024.
